Most of the time, home decluttering and organizing means dealing with small things in your everyday life. For example, you clean your kitchen table at the end of the day, because you want to start your morning with a clean table. It may also mean like putting your the shoes directly into the shoe rack when entering your home. Tasks like this are very small and easy to do. However there are much more time consuming tasks that may take days to complete. This article introduces some of these tasks that I have experience of.

Organizing and decluttering your basement

It's easy to dump stuff into your basement without thinking further about it. Eventually you wake up and realize that your basement storage is full of stuff that doesn't belong there. I used to store lots of cardboard boxes to my basement and finally there was too much stuff there, so I had to clean it up. My basement organization was a big thing timewise, although it helped that I could do it with my spouse. Although in my case the basement was quite small, we still had to work through the weekend in order to get it organized and decluttered.

Organizing and decluttering your master closetMaster closet was also one of the places where I would store lots of stuff although I gave a more thought to storing things there than what I did when storing stuff in my basement. My master closet stores mostly clothes, although there are travelling and hobbies related items as well. For the most parts, the items we need to use the most were the most difficult to reach. Cleaning and organizing our master closet took many weekends, mainly because we did the organization work in batches. However, it was the even more time consuming than basement, since there were quite a bit of items we had to go through and we had to think some time before getting rid of it.
